21st Annual Milwaukee Holiday Lights Festival (November 21, 2019 – January 1, 2020)
Milwaukee Downtown, Business Improvement District #21 coordinates & executes Southeastern Wisconsin’s largest winter festival. For six weeks, downtown is full of holiday cheer as visitors and locals alike celebrate with the Kick-Off Extravaganza, Jingle Bus and Cocoa with the Clauses.
